What We're Looking For
As a Senior Software Engineer, you will build the user-facing, AI-powered surface of Cross River's data platform. Our team builds the tools and applications that make the bank's data platform discoverable and genuinely useful to the people who depend on it. You'll work across our products, from a data catalog and platform-operations web app to an AI-native business intelligence interface that lets users explore, query, and reason about the data ecosystem in natural language.
This is a role for an engineer who is fluent across the entire stack (React front ends, Python APIs, relational and vector data stores, and AWS) and who is equally at home building with AI as building for it. You'll design and ship LLM-driven agents, retrieval-augmented discovery, and natural-language data experiences, wire them into well-architected and secure systems that people trust with real data, and bring AI into your own craft using modern AI-assisted development tooling. Responsibilities:
- Design, develop, and maintain full-stack software in support of Cross River's data platform
- Build and operate AI-native capabilities: LLM-powered agents and reasoning loops, retrieval-augmented generation (RAG) over the data catalog, and natural-language-to-SQL query experiences
- Integrate large language models responsibly, with rigorous permission checks, tracking, and observability on every model call
- Act as a thoughtful and considerate data steward, with a mind for strong data security
- Engineer React-based web UIs that present complex data (catalogs, lineage, dashboards, and conversational interfaces) clearly and accessibly
- Build and operate Python back-ends that house APIs and integrate with the data platform and adjacent systems
- Interact with AWS services and technologies including Lake Formation, Glue, Iceberg, Hive, Athena, ECS, and Snowflake
- Operate and troubleshoot and issues across the UIs, APIs, agents, and data pipelines
- Collaborate with other software engineers, data engineers, data scientists, and business personnel to ensure business, security, and operational needs are met
- Manage code and versioning effectively using Git and participate in architectural discussions on product- and platform-level designs
- Ensure best practices around development, testing, and documentation

What We Do
Cross River provides technology infrastructure powering the future of financial services. Leveraging a proprietary real-time banking core, Cross River delivers innovative and scalable embedded payments, cards, lending, and crypto solutions to millions of consumers and businesses. Cross River is backed by leading investors and serves the world’s most essential fintech and technology companies. Together with its partners, Cross River is reshaping global finance and financial inclusion. Member FDIC.
